12 Pianists at 1 Piano: Albert Lavignac / Sischka Galop-Marche à 12
12 Pianists live at Alexandria Opera House (Egypt), 3 January 2011, Encore
Albert Lavignac (1846--1916) / Christoph Sischka
Galop-Marche à 12
for 12 Pianists at 1 Piano
(UA / first performance: Internationales Klavierduo-Festival Bad Herrenalb)
12 Pianists: Sebastian Bausch, Heike Bleckmann, Dina El-Leisy, Noriko Ishikawa-Kratzer, Anna Kostenitch, Reimi Matsuda, Christine Schandelmeyer, Tatjana and Leonid Schick, Christoph Sischka, Eriko Takezawa, Thomas Turek
This performance has hold the world record for the most pianists performing simultaneously on one piano and was mentioned in the “The Guinness Book of Records 2002“, German edition, page 277:
